/*
|
||||||
|
Exponential search involves two steps, first to find the range within
|
||||||
|
which the element is found and searching inside that range using
|
||||||
|
binary search.
|
||||||
|
*/
|
||||||
|
|
||||||
|
#include <iostream>
|
||||||
|
#include <vector>
|
||||||
|
|
||||||
|
int binary_search(std::vector<int> arr, int item, int low, int high){
|
||||||
|
int mid;
|
||||||
|
while(low <= high){
|
||||||
|
mid = low + (high - low)/2;
|
||||||
|
if(arr[mid] == item){ return mid; }
|
||||||
|
else if(arr[mid] < item){ low = mid + 1; }
|
||||||
|
else{ high = mid - 1;}
|
||||||
|
}
|
||||||
|
return -1;
|
||||||
|
}
|
||||||
|
|
||||||
|
int exponential_search(std::vector<int> arr, int item){
|
||||||
|
int k = 1;
|
||||||
|
int size = arr.size() - 1;
|
||||||
|
while(k < size && arr[k] <= item){ k *= 2; }
|
||||||
|
return binary_search(arr, item, k/2, std::min(k, size));
|
||||||
|
}
|
||||||
|
|
||||||
|
int main(){
|
||||||
|
std::vector<int> arr;
|
||||||
|
for(int i=1; i<30; i+=2){ arr.push_back(i); }
|
||||||
|
for(int i=0; i<arr.size(); i++){ std::cout << arr[i] << " "; }
|
||||||
|
std::cout << std::endl;
|
||||||
|
|
||||||
|
int index = exponential_search(arr, 15);
|
||||||
|
std::cout << "Index of 15: " << index << std::endl;
|
||||||
|
|
||||||
|
/*
|
||||||
|
Output:
|
||||||
|
1 3 5 7 9 11 13 15 17 19 21 23 25 27 29
|
||||||
|
Index of 15: 7
|
||||||
|
|
||||||
|
Time Complexity: O(log(n))
|
||||||
|
*/
|
||||||
|
|
||||||
|
return 0;
|
||||||
|
}
